The Usurper


"Ornendil, son of Eldacar, bow down before your King!"

He refuses! This renegade refuses to submit to me: the King of Gondor! And now he dares to call me pretender?

"Silence!" My fury will be felt!

The Captain of my Guard salutes. "Sire, should we hang him from the bridge to rot with the other dissidents?"

"No! Summon the people of Osgiliath to the Tower, then take him there and proclaim his disloyalty publicly...." I briefly weigh the most fitting penalty, then smile as I settle on the sentence, relishing my ascendancy.

"Sire?"

"Break his back. Then burn the city!"



Castamir had not long sat upon the throne before he proved himself haughty and ungenerous. He was a cruel man, as he had first shown in the taking of Osgiliath. He caused Ornendil son of Eldacar, who was captured, to be put to death; and the slaughter and destruction done in the city at his bidding far exceeded the needs of war.

The Return of the King, LoTR Appendix A, Annals of the Kings and Rulers: Gondor and the Heirs of Anárion
